Narrative:de Havilland Canada DHC-1 Chipmunk T.10 WB607, London UAS (University Air Squadron) RAF: delivered 4/4/1950. Written off (damaged beyond repair) 25/05/1951. Hit HT cable during practice forced landing soon after take off near Booker Airfield, High Wycombe, Buckinghamshire. No reported injuries to the crew.
Damage initially assessed as Cat.3 (Repairable): returned to de Havilland's for repairs. However, upon inspection, damage was more severe than initially assessed, and WB607 was re-classified as "beyond economic repair". Struck off charge on 13/9/1951 as CAT 5(Scrap)
